Deschampsia flexuosa
Wavy hair grass, Aira flexuosa, Bent grass, Common hair grass, Crinkled hair grass
Deschampsia Deschampsia
D. flexuosa - D. flexuosa is a clump-forming, evergreen grass with narrow, blue-green leaves and, from early to midsummer, panicles of brown or purple spikelets are borne on wavy stalks.
Deschampsia flexuosa is: Evergreen
Clump-forming
Purple, Brown in Summer
Blue-green in All seasons
Prune back old stems to the ground in early spring before new growth resumes.
Division, Seed

Deschampsia flexuosa (Wavy hair grass) will reach a height of 0.6m and a spread of 0.3m after 2-5 years.
City, Cottage/Informal, Beds and borders, Low Maintenance, Containers, Prairie planting
Plant in well-drained to moist but well-drained, humus-rich soil in full sun or light shade. Prefers acid conditions.
Clay, Loamy, Sandy
Moist but well-drained, Well-drained
Acid
Partial Shade, Full Sun
North, South, East, West
Exposed, Sheltered
Hardy (H4)
